In the dynamic and ever-evolving world of education, where teachers expertly manage numerous responsibilities and tackle a variety of challenges every day, it's essential to empower them with the tools to smoothly handle conflicts and foster positive relationships in their classrooms and the wider community. Our non-government, not-for-profit organisation, the Centre 4 Restorative Practices (C4RP), is here to guide and work with you on this exciting journey!

ree

With over 30 years of experience, C4RP is committed to delivering comprehensive training services in Restorative Practices to the education sector. Our primary goal is to work alongside schools to foster a culture of respect, inclusivity, and harmony. Through workshops, long-term partnerships, and customised solutions, we empower cultural change through active listening, empathy, and accountability. Our vision is improving harmony in communities, and we believe that creating safe and inclusive environments is crucial for learning and community wellbeing.


By offering education encompassing the tools and processes of Restorative Practice, C4RP sets the foundations for strong relationships and healthy community dynamics to thrive. Our approach is centered around creating a framework where every individual feels valued and respected, ultimately contributing to a more cohesive and supportive community.


In line with our goals of increasing the visibility and knowledge of Restorative Practices for everybody, everywhere, C4RP has found teachers and school communities have developed as one of our primary audiences. By empowering educators with the skills and strategies to bring Restorative Practices into their classrooms, they are not just enhancing the school community culture but equipping themselves with invaluable tools for navigating conflict and relationship building, making every classroom a hub of growth and positivity.


In a world where conflicts are inevitable, especially in high-stress environments such as schools, Restorative Practices offer a constructive and proactive approach to addressing challenges and fostering a sense of belonging and mutual respect. Through the training opportunities provided by the C4RP, teachers have the chance to deepen their understanding of restorative principles and learn practical techniques to create a more positive and inclusive learning environment for their students.


By investing in the professional development of teachers and promoting Restorative Practices within educational settings, C4RP is not only empowering educators but also laying the groundwork for more harmonious and compassionate communities.
